7. Water treatment by on new generation nano-adsorbents. Generally, any particle used for water treatment and ranging from 1.0 to 100 nm size is called as new emerging nano-adsorbent (nanoparticles) [71,72]. These nanoparticles so called new generation adsorbents have characteristic features to remove a variety of pollutants.

Get PriceGuidelines for Canadian Drinking Water Quality: Guideline
New drinking water treatment technologies for MTBE are being developed but are still mostly in the experimental stage. Some emerging treatment technologies include the following: Synthetic resin adsorbents -- Resins are available that have a much higher adsorbent capacity for MTBE relative to activated carbon (Greene and Barnhill, 2001).

4. Water Reclamation and Reuse 4.1 What is Water Reclamation and Reuse. Water reuse encompasses both the direct use of STP effluent for beneficial purposes without further treatment, and the use of reclaimed water. For the purposes of this report, water reclamation refers to the beneficial use of effluent from municipal sewage treatment works after further treatment to meet more demanding
